Output 2507750cc36bb789851ac07dac1986bfa2b2ea9ac9ce2e965a653ab04e12b904:7

value
532000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8be5c827bb899d0f02e08e7d3ff4806e5289d39c OP_EQUALVERIFY OP_CHECKSIG
address
1DkiCBtQqBR7zjzXaggmusK529kZMqhNN3
transaction
2507750cc36bb789851ac07dac1986bfa2b2ea9ac9ce2e965a653ab04e12b904
spent
true